DESCRIPTION

Amazon is looking for a driven, entrepreneurial, and professional Senior Sales and Business Development leader with a passion for problem solving and building from scratch, strategies, incremental growth opportunities and new partner/channel programs at eero.

In this role, you will work in a fast moving and ambiguous environment, use effective C-level communication skills to manage relationships, develop and execute win-win business plans that help our partners and sales channels thrive.

The Business Development Manager is responsible for building out and gaining internal buyin on new business models. Taking those models and implementing them at the most strategic level within the existing channels, accounts and new partners.

You'll enlist the support of your peers, eero and Amazon leaders to ensure that strategies scale, and make smart trade-offs (e.g., short- vs. long-term account needs). You'll identify gaps between teams, processes and plans, and demonstrate good judgment in how and when to escalate.

The ideal candidate will have experience developing relationships across installed service, small business and telco/ISP space and have a proven track record of meeting and exceeding program goals and revenue targets.

Key job responsibilities
Identify, qualify, and engage with prospective Partners for eero and Amazon teams

Create and articulate compelling value propositions around our Pro and Service Provider channel opportunities and advocate product innovations that can delight our customers

Identify accounts' complex problems/frictions and work internally with eero and Amazon teams to drive scalable resolutions

Meet or exceed quarterly revenue targets and operational metrics

Manage numerous opportunities concurrently and strategically

Analyze customer data, make recommendations in order to maximize the potential of the assigned territory. Execute successfully on the recommended plan

Understand and utilize CRM tools to track all pertinent account information and sales progress as well as forecast and prioritize to achieve quarterly goals

Prepare and deliver business reviews regarding progress and health for the Pro Channel

Provide local market segment opportunity analysis, competitive analysis, and sales analysis as needed

Provide inputs into the creation of team goals, influence partner team goals and priorities

Understand and contribute to cadenced reporting and narratives (e.g., MBR, QBR, PR/FAQ etc.) and present them effectively to Directors

Streamline and/or eliminate excess processes, hold partner teams accountable for improvement, reduce dependencies. Eliminate problems that stifle innovation or cause customer dissatisfaction

Recruit, mentor and develop others in the organization

BASIC QUALIFICATIONS

  • 5+ years of developing, negotiating and executing business agreements experience
  • 5+ years of professional or military experience
  • Bachelor's degree
  • Experience developing strategies that influence leadership decisions at the organizational level
  • Experience managing programs across cross functional teams, building processes and coordinating release schedules


P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S

  • Experience interpreting data and making business recommendations
  • Experience identifying, negotiating, and executing complex legal agreements

Our compensation reflects the cost of labor across several US geographic markets. The base pay for this position ranges from $118,400/year in our lowest geographic market up to $220,200/year in our highest geographic market. Pay is based on a number of factors including market location and may vary depending on job-related knowledge, skills, and experience. Amazon is a total compensation company. Dependent on the position offered, equity, sign-on payments, and other forms of compensation may be provided as part of a total compensation package, in addition to a full range of medical, financial, and/or other benefits.
